Sinn Féin rally over postponed elections

Sinn Féin is to stage rallies in 30 cities and towns on both sides of the border to protest over the postponement of the Stormont Assembly elections on 29 May.

Announcing his party's plans, Sinn Féin's Martin McGuinness appealed for a peaceful summer on the streets.

He said all armed groups should bear in mind that politicians needed to be allowed the space to sort out the current difficulties.
